What Is WinScript?

WinScript is an open-source utility for building customized Windows scripts. It is designed for Windows 10 and Windows 11 and organizes its available options into areas such as debloating, privacy, telemetry, performance, gaming, system tools, and application installation.

Instead of applying every available modification automatically, users can choose the specific changes they want. The generated script can then be reviewed, copied, downloaded, or executed.

This makes WinScript useful for both beginners who want guided configuration and advanced users who prefer to inspect and customize PowerShell-based changes.

Windows Debloating

Windows can include applications, services, features, and promotional components that some users do not need.

WinScript provides options for removing or disabling selected components. Depending on the available configuration, users can manage items such as preinstalled applications, Widgets, OneDrive, certain AI features, and other Windows components.

Debloating can reduce clutter, but it should not be treated as a guaranteed performance upgrade.

Removing a component may also remove functionality that another application or Windows feature depends on.

Windows Privacy Settings

Privacy is another major area of WinScript.

The software can generate configurations for limiting certain telemetry, application permissions, background synchronization, and other data-collection-related settings. It can also address some third-party telemetry options.

Users should understand that privacy tweaks can sometimes affect convenience features.

For example, disabling synchronization or application permissions may prevent certain services from functioning as expected.

Windows Performance Optimization

WinScript includes various performance-oriented settings.

Depending on the available options, users can configure power plans, startup services, background services, graphics-related settings, mouse behavior, and other Windows options.

Some configurations may make a system feel more responsive, particularly when unnecessary background activity is reduced.

However, there is no universal performance improvement that applies to every PC. A modern computer with a clean Windows installation may see little or no measurable benefit from aggressive optimization.

Windows Customization

WinScript can also be used for customization rather than purely performance-related changes.

Users can configure selected Windows behaviors, disable unwanted interface components, manage optional features, and adjust various system settings.

This is useful for people who want a cleaner Windows environment that matches their preferred workflow.

Application Management

One of WinScript’s useful features is bulk application installation.

The application can generate installation scripts for selected software using package managers such as Winget or Chocolatey. This allows users to install multiple applications without manually downloading and installing each program individually.

This can be especially helpful after reinstalling Windows.

Instead of spending hours installing browsers, utilities, development tools, media applications, and other software individually, users can prepare a script containing the applications they need.

Windows Services and Background Processes

Windows relies on many background services to provide operating-system functionality.

WinScript provides options for changing selected services, including setting some services to manual startup. The goal is to prevent unnecessary services from constantly running when they are not required.

However, users should be careful with service modifications.

Disabling an important service can cause unexpected problems with networking, printing, security, updates, hardware, or other Windows functionality.

For beginners, conservative settings are preferable.

Automation Features

Automation is one of WinScript’s strongest advantages.

Once a user selects the desired configuration options, the software can generate a script that performs those changes.

This makes it possible to reuse a preferred Windows configuration on another computer.

For example, someone who regularly installs Windows on multiple PCs can prepare a consistent configuration instead of manually repeating dozens of settings.

Unattended Windows Setup

WinScript also includes functionality for generating customized unattended Windows installation configurations.

These configurations can automate parts of the Windows setup process and apply selected customizations after installation. The project documentation describes options such as creating local accounts, skipping certain setup prompts, and automatically applying WinScript configuration.

This is particularly useful for advanced users and administrators who frequently deploy Windows.

Limitations of WinScript

WinScript is powerful, but it is not suitable for completely hands-off optimization.

Potential limitations include:

  • Some changes can affect Windows functionality.
  • Certain tweaks may be difficult to reverse.
  • Windows updates can change system behavior.
  • Aggressive configurations may cause compatibility issues.
  • Some options require administrator permissions.
  • Performance improvements are not guaranteed.
  • Users need to understand advanced settings before applying them.

The tool should therefore be treated as a configuration utility rather than a guaranteed performance booster.

WinScript vs. Manual Windows Tweaks

Manual Windows customization can involve Settings, Registry Editor, PowerShell, Group Policy, Command Prompt, and other system tools.

The advantage of manual configuration is precise control.

The disadvantage is that it can take considerably longer and requires more technical knowledge.

WinScript simplifies this process by presenting configurable options and generating scripts.

For experienced users, it can serve as a convenient starting point. For beginners, it can provide a more structured alternative to manually entering commands.

WinScript vs. Other Windows Optimization Tools

Many Windows optimization tools apply changes through a graphical interface.

WinScript takes a somewhat different approach by focusing on script generation and review.

This gives users more transparency because the actual commands can be examined before execution.

It is especially useful for people who want to understand and reuse their configurations instead of simply clicking an optimization button.

Common Problems and Troubleshooting

WinScript Does Not Start

Check whether the application is compatible with your Windows version and whether security software has blocked it.

Changes Do Not Apply

Some settings require administrator permissions. Run the appropriate operation with the required privileges.

A Windows Feature Stops Working

Review the changes you recently applied and determine whether a disabled or removed component was required.

Performance Does Not Improve

Not every computer benefits from optimization tweaks. Check actual resource usage before making additional changes.

Settings Revert After Windows Updates

Major Windows updates can modify system behavior or restore certain components. Review your configuration after significant updates.

An Application Stops Working

Some applications depend on Windows services or components that optimization tools can modify. Restore the relevant component or revert the configuration if necessary.
